1 背景 随着公司业务的井喷式发展,数仓元数据也日益庞大,尤其是存在很多设计不合理的大分区表,导致一些元数据表(如PARTITIONS,PARTITION_PARAMS等表)...
IP属地:天津
1 背景 随着公司业务的井喷式发展,数仓元数据也日益庞大,尤其是存在很多设计不合理的大分区表,导致一些元数据表(如PARTITIONS,PARTITION_PARAMS等表)...
1 背景 线上Hive任务偶尔出现hang住的现象.经排查确认是触发了Hive的bug, 该bug在Hive-10569(https://issues.apache.org/...
1 背景 一台服务器的端口数是有限的资源,如果端口被大量占用则会存在未知的故障。案例:线上HiveServer2发生故障: 大量任务hang住, 经排查是因为服务器没有可用的...
1 问题背景 beeline偶尔出现任务进程卡住, 长时间等待无响应的情况.下面尝试进行分析及定位代码位置. 2 分析步骤 2.1 首先定位进程的<pid> 这里我们很明确是...
1 背景 原因: 公钥和私钥出现错误.解决方案: 重新配置公钥和私钥. 2 操作步骤 1 根据邮箱重新生成自己的公钥和私钥:下述命令一路回车即可 2 启动ssh代理 3 修改...
定义一个基类: 定义一个并发测试: 说明: 如果你的hive没有UGI鉴权,可以忽略或去除UGI鉴权部分.
通常我们看社区源码或者下载社区代码安装后发现,社区工程通常有bin、conf、lib等目录,从而代码结构十分清晰,如何做到的呢? 首先,来看看我们平常遇到的痛点。 痛点一:w...
1 Thrift基本用法 1.1 搭建thrift编译环境 1.1.1 tar包下载 http://www.apache.org/dyn/closer.cgi?path=/t...